Lease Agreements

The term of the lease and the monthly rent amount have been recorded and cannot be changed. This ensures that the landlord cannot increase the rent at will, and the tenant cannot leave the property as they wish. The lease agreement takes effect at the specific time specified in the agreement and is then deemed to have been terminated. If the tenant wishes to remain in the property, both parties must sign a new lease agreement.

The landlord is not obliged to extend the terms of the old lease and, if required, is free to change the terms and amounts of the lease. For this reason, some tenants tend to sign a longer-term lease if the monthly rent is very affordable and in an area where the rent is likely to rise over the lease term.

Rental Agreements

The rent agreement varies from the lease agreement in that it is not a long-term arrangement and typically happens on a monthly basis. This month-to-month lease agreement expires and is renewed each month on the agreement of the parties concerned. 

All the same, provisions are included in the monthly lease as in the regular lease; however, either the tenant or the landlord can amend the terms of the agreement at the end of each month. The landlord has an incentive to boost.

Pros and Cons

Both lease and rental agreements have their advantages and disadvantages.

Rental agreements allow landlords to rent properties that may not be suitable for long-term tenants. It is beneficial if the rental amounts will increase quickly, allowing the owner to renegotiate the terms of the deal more frequently than the contract. 

A Lease, On the other hand,  provides guaranteed long-term income stability, leases are beneficial to landlords. This is beneficial to tenants because it locks in the rent amount and lease term and cannot be changed even if the property or rent value rises.

What you should keep in mind?

No matter where you go, the laws regarding leases and rental agreements will vary from state, city, and municipality. Therefore, you may find certain societies or regions that follow rent control regulations, while others do not.

As a tenant, please make sure what standards and laws are followed where you want to rent an apartment or house.

If you want a safe and lasting agreement, then the lease may be the ideal choice, but if you want more flexibility, please sign a rental agreement.
